ensr <ensar.hamzacebi@bil.omu.edu.tr>
Mayıs 2014
Bu bölümde kullanıcı sorusu insert edilir
Standardization üç aşamadan oluşur
Tüm soruyu kontrol et ve bütün harfleri küçük yap
Tüm ekstra kelimeleri(ve, ile, de, da) çıkart
Tüm kelimeleri analiz et ve sonlarındaki ekleri sil
Bir önceki aşamadan gelen kelimeler incelenir
Kelimelerin yapısına bakılarak sorunun tipi belirlenir
Soru tipi baz alınarak cevabın türü de belirlenir
Veritabanından rastgele cümleler çekilir
Çekilen cümleler Ranking system’a gönderilir
Veritabanından çekilen cümlelerin sıralandığı aşama
Sıralama yapılırken aşağıdakilere bakılır:
Soru cümlesindeki kelimeler ile cevap cümlesindeki kelimelerin uyumu
Soru cümlesinin tipi ile cevap cümlesinin tipinin uyumuna
Sıralama işlemi beş aşamadan oluşur
Her cevap cümlesi için iki değişken tutulur (fit1, fit2)
fit1 : Kelimelerin karşılaştırılma sonucu
fit2 : Cümle tiplerinin karşılaştırılma sonucu
Global fitness(i)= (Fit1(i)*W1) +(Fit2(i)*W2)
W1=0.4 W2=0.6 sabit sayılar
Her cevap cümlesi Globall fitness değerine göre bir listede sıralanır
Bubble Sort kullanılır
Mutation işlemi artifical immune algoritması ile yapılır
Fitness değeri 1.1 den dazla ise bir kere yapılır
0.4 ile 1.0 arası ise dört kez yapılır
0 ile 0.3 arası ise altı kez yapılır
Yanlış cevapların döndürüllmesinin engellendiği kısımdır
Global fitness’ ı 1 olan cevaplar yanlış olabilir
1.1 den küçük ise NOT FIND döndürülür
Table of Contents | t |
---|---|
Exposé | ESC |
Full screen slides | e |
Presenter View | p |
Source Files | s |
Slide Numbers | n |
Toggle screen blanking | b |
Show/hide slide context | c |
Notes | 2 |
Help | h |